Job summary

A leading Microsoft MSSP is seeking an experienced Security Engineering Lead to manage a high-performing team in Leeds. This remote-based role involves a blend of leadership and technical influence, requiring strong knowledge of the Microsoft Security ecosystem. Responsibilities include mentoring team members, guiding architectural direction, and supporting client engagements. The ideal candidate will have proven leadership experience in a SecDevOps environment and be eligible for SC Clearance. The position offers a competitive salary of up to £70,000, depending on experience.

Qualifications

  • Proven leadership experience within a security engineering or SecDevOps environment.
  • Strong technical grounding in the Microsoft Security ecosystem.
  • Experience in managing and mentoring a technical team.

Responsibilities

  • Leading, mentoring, and developing a mixed team of SecDevOps and Security Engineering professionals.
  • Acting as the senior escalation point for complex technical challenges.
  • Providing architectural guidance across the Microsoft security stack.
